    J Pharmacol Pharmacother. 2010 Jan;1(1):38-41.

    Free radical scavenging property and diuretic effect of triglize, a polyherbal formulation in experimental models.

    Source

    Department of Pharmacology, JIPMER, Pondicherry, India.

    Abstract

    OBJECTIVE:

    To determine the in vitro free radical scavenging property and in vivo diuretic effect of Triglize™ , a marketed polyherbal formulation in experimental models.

    MATERIALS AND METHODS:

    The aqueous extract of polyherbal formulation (PHF) triglize was used for the experiment. The free radical scavenging property and antioxidant effect of PHF were studied by LPS-induced free radicals in rat macrophages cells and DPPH (2, 2-Diphenyl-1-Picrylhydrazyl) methods, respectively. The diuretic effect of a PHF was studied with Lipschitz model using male Wistar rats.

    RESULTS:

    PHF significantly inhibited lipopolysaccharide -induced free radicals in rat macrophages and it showed moderate antioxidant potential in DPPH model. Polyherbal formulation at 50, 200 and 400 mg/ kg significantly increased potassium excretion in urine at 0-5 h and 5-24 h. The diuretic effect of PHF was as similar as furosemide.

    CONCLUSION:

    The PHF has significant diuretic effect and free radical scavenging properties.
